The table below shows how many villages report key facilities such as mobile coverage, bus service, roads, power, schools and tap water. Percentages are calculated only from villages where the facility status is reported.
| Mobile coverage | 91% available (882 of 968 reported) |
|---|---|
| Public bus service | 67% available (652 of 968 reported) |
| All-weather roads | 59% available (568 of 968 reported) |
| Domestic power | 100% available (968 of 968 reported) |
| Agriculture power | 100% available (968 of 968 reported) |
| Primary school | 70% available (676 of 968 reported) |
| Middle school | 35% available (339 of 968 reported) |
| Treated tap water | 97% available (935 of 968 reported) |
| Total sanitation campaign | 26% available (247 of 968 reported) |
| Agricultural credit society | 17% available (169 of 968 reported) |
| Mandi / regular market | 4% available (36 of 968 reported) |
| Anganwadi centre | 73% available (707 of 968 reported) |
| ASHA worker | 100% available (968 of 968 reported) |
| Polling station | 42% available (406 of 968 reported) |
| PDS shop | 28% available (272 of 968 reported) |
